Output 142d08ae4016ebbb5093cf54505236a0ce341cf8e00c2d63cce6c6b3f7d7e521:0

value
514068033
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d660b157ba54f15788d1223e348db0599cde5dfa OP_EQUAL
address
3MEYMvcUyvhQuR5LRZVD39goe25y1GopBn
transaction
142d08ae4016ebbb5093cf54505236a0ce341cf8e00c2d63cce6c6b3f7d7e521
spent
true